Output e40389ee68bee46d76ce4d449d27a8f715e3dca9e0c6a57c1a5410b10e35650e:0

value
7006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641776674b2a07a58dbb1b85aa0c5c2eb94b71bc OP_EQUAL
address
3ApFbvwYJqo8bB5MMDqCR9VTjq5mxs4XY2
transaction
e40389ee68bee46d76ce4d449d27a8f715e3dca9e0c6a57c1a5410b10e35650e
spent
true